About This Item

A collection of critical essays published in The Kenyon Review. x, 342 pages; 21.5 cm. Bibliography, pages 341-342. Black cloth over boards, spine & front cover stamped in silver; no dust jacket; dated ink owner name "Meredith P. Gilpatrick" inside front cover; color-pencil marginal commentary & underlining in the essay on Auden, otherwise clean; Good. Stock#ofc0917.
